Columbia College Hollywood vs. Southern California Institute of Technology

Both Columbia College Hollywood and Southern California Institute of Technology are 4 years schools located in California. The following statements compare Columbia College Hollywood and Southern California Institute of Technology with important academic statistics including tuition, test scores, and admission rate.
  • Both schools are private.
  • Columbia College Hollywood's tuition ($26,175) is more expensive than Southern California Institute of Technology ($20,515).
  • Columbia College Hollywood's students to faculty ratio (15 to 1) is lower than Southern California Institute of Technology (28 to 1).
  • Southern California Institute of Technology (541 students) is larger than Columbia College Hollywood (291 students) with more enrolled students.
  • Columbia College Hollywood ($15,979) has higher amount of financial aid than Southern California Institute of Technology ($6,268).
  • Southern California Institute of Technology's graduation rate (78%) is higher than Columbia College Hollywood (47%).
